What Is the Cost of Living Near Baton Rouge?

Understanding the cost of living near Baton Rouge is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Associated Grocers.
Baton Rouge's Cost of Living Index is approximately 90.3 (9.7% less expensive than US average; 2.9% less than LA average). State capital (LSU), affordable housing. CATS b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Associated Grocers,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$900 - $1,400+ A significant portion of Associated Grocers sal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$56 (CATS 31-day p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$390 - $570 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$670+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,206 - $3,546+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
